To George G. Meade2Open page
Army of Potomac Washington, Oct. 12, 1863.
The father and mother of John Murphy of the 119th. Pennsylvania Vols. have filed their own affidavits that he was born June 22, 1846; and also the affidavits of three other persons who all swear that they remember the circumstance of his birth and that it was in the year 1846, though they do not remember the particular day. I therefore, on account of his tender age, have concluded to pardon him, and to leave it to yourself whether to discharge him, or continue him in the service. A. LINCOLN
Annotation
[1] ALS, NN. See Lincoln to Meade, October 8, supra. The roster of the One Hundred Nineteenth Pennsylvania Volunteers lists John Murphy as ``deserted May 29, 1864.''
